Just bought an xbox this morning (finally), and naturally bought halo 2 but what i really want is a good quality driving simulator. Ie. none of this kudos nonsense found in project gotham 2 etc and not too 'arcadey'. Any thoughts? Thanks

TOCA: Race Driver 2

It's only 29$ or cheaper, and it is hands down the best sim racer on any console.
Yes it's even better than GT series.
We even did a side by side test, and it smoked GT3 out of the water.

You can play it online with up to 12 racers!!!!
It's the same tracks and most of GT's cars but with better graphics and more racers.

id say TOCA race driver 2 would be your best bet, the physics and AI are very good.

forza wont be out until April (if not later). im still not convinced of forza yet.. i still think that the car models look too cartoonish... (similar to sega GT 2002)

and sunstone you cant really compare GT3 and TOCA RD2... gt3 is alot older. and yes GT4 is an awesome game, but i was a little dissapointed when i heard that the AI still isnt that tough to beat.. and no online is dissapointing but still not an overly important feature.. one feature that gt4 left out which in my opinion is very important to the lengetivity of the game is the 2player memory card battles. you can no longer race your customised car against your mates... you can only race stock cars..
